<? // variávis que se trabalham nessa página $var_banco = "contas_pagar"; $var_pagina = "contas_pagar-editar"; $var_pagina_anterior = "contas_pagar"; $idConta = $_REQUEST[idConta]; ?> <section class="content" > <!-- Info boxes --> <section class="content-header"> <h1> Contas a pagar </h1> <br /> <!-- Default box --> <div class="box"> <div class="box-header with-border"> <h3 class="box-title">Editar conta a pagar</h3> </div> <div class="box-body" style="display: block;"> <? //INSERE DOCUMENTO if ($_REQUEST['documentos']=="sim"){ if(isset($_FILES['documento'])) { date_default_timezone_set("Brazil/East"); //Definindo timezone padrão $ext = strtolower(substr($_FILES['documento']['name'],-4)); //Pegando extensão do arquivo $new_name = date("Y.m.d-H.i.s") . $ext; //Definindo um novo nome para o arquivo $dir = 'uploads/'; //Diretório para uploads move_uploaded_file($_FILES['documento']['tmp_name'], $dir.$new_name); //Fazer upload do arquivo } $rs=$obj->query("INSERT INTO documentos_contasapagar SET id_contas_pagar = '".$idConta."', nome = '".$_REQUEST[nome]."', caminho = '". $new_name ."' "); echo "<div class=\"alert alert-success\"> Documento Anexado com <strong>sucesso</strong>. </div> <br>"; } //INSERE DOCUMENTO //EXCLUI DOCUMENTO if ($_REQUEST[sub] == "excluir_documento"){ print ' <div class="alert alert-warning" role="alert"> <a class="close" data-dismiss="alert" href="#">&times;</a> <strong>Confirme</strong> a exclusão do <strong>DOCUMENTO</strong>.<br><br> <a class="btn btn-danger " href="index2.php?secao='.$var_pagina.'&sub=confirmar_documento&idConta='.$idConta.'&iddocumento='.$_REQUEST[iddocumento].'">Excluir</a> <a class="btn btn-primary" data-dismiss="alert" >Cancelar</a> </div>'; }else if ($_REQUEST[sub] == "confirmar_documento"){ $comando = "DELETE FROM documentos_contasapagar WHERE iddocumento=".$_REQUEST[iddocumento]; //comando SQL $exec = mysql_query($comando); //executa o comando no banco print "<div class=\"alert alert-success\"> <a class=\"close\" data-dismiss=\"alert\" href=\"#\">&times;</a> Documento Excluído com <strong>sucesso</strong>. </div>"; } //EXCLUI DOCUMENTO if ($_REQUEST['cadastrou']=="sim"){ //Define a situação inicial if($_REQUEST[data_pagamento] <> '' and $_REQUEST[data_pagamento] <> '0000-00-00' and $_REQUEST[data_pagamento] <> '00/00/0000') { $situacao = "PAGA"; $data_pagamento = "data_pagamento = '". data_para_salvar($_REQUEST[data_pagamento])."',"; } else { $situacao = "EM ABERTO"; $data_pagamento = "data_pagamento = NULL,"; } //Verifica centro de custos if($_REQUEST[sub_centro] <> "outro"){ $id_centro_custo = $_REQUEST[sub_centro]; }else{ //insere novo centro de custo $rs=$obj->query("INSERT INTO centro_de_custo SET nome = '". ($_REQUEST[centro_de_custos_outro]) ."', status = 1"); //pega id do centro de custo cadastrado $comando = "SELECT MAX(id) as id FROM centro_de_custo"; $exec = mysql_query($comando); $linha = mysql_fetch_assoc($exec); $id_centro_custo = $linha[id]; } $rs=$obj->query("UPDATE ". $var_banco ." SET id_centro_custo = '". $id_centro_custo ."', valor = '".$_REQUEST[valor]."',". $data_pagamento ." data_vencimento = '". data_para_salvar($_REQUEST[data_vencimento]) ."', emissao = '". data_para_salvar($_REQUEST[emissao]) ."', numero_nfe_entrada = '". ($_REQUEST[numero_nfe_entrada]) ."', descricao = '". ($_REQUEST[descricao]) ."', situacao = '".$situacao."', id_fornecedor = '". $_REQUEST[id_fornecedor] ."', observacao = '". ($_REQUEST[observacao]) ."' WHERE id=".$_REQUEST[idConta] ); echo "<div class=\"alert alert-success\"> Conta Atualizada com <strong>sucesso</strong>. </div> <br>"; } $rs = $obj->query("SELECT * FROM ". $var_banco ." WHERE id=".$idConta); ?> <? if(mysql_result($rs, '0', 'situacao') == "PAGA"){ $alert = "success"; $vencida = "PAGA"; } if(mysql_result($rs, '0', 'situacao') == "EM ABERTO"){ $alert = "warning"; $vencida = "EM ABERTO"; } if((mysql_result($rs, '0', 'situacao') == "EM ABERTO") && (date('Ymd',strtotime(mysql_result($rs, '0', 'data_vencimento'))) < date('Ymd') ) ){ $alert = "danger"; $vencida = "VENCIDA"; }?> <div class="alert alert-<? echo $alert;?>" align="center"> <h4> CONTA <strong><? echo $vencida;?></strong></h4> </div> <div class="row" id="box_cadastro"> <form class="form-horizontal " id="form1" name="form1" method="post" action="index2.php?secao=<?= $var_pagina?>" style="width:90%; margin:0px auto"> <fieldset> <div class="control-group"> <div class="control-group"> <div class="row"> <div class="col-md-12"> <label class="control-label">Fornecedor: </label> <select name="id_fornecedor" id="id_fornecedor" class="form-control" required> <option value="">-- SELECIONE UM FORNECEDOR --</option> <? $comando = "SELECT Razao_social, idFornecedor FROM Fornecedores WHERE status = 1 ORDER BY Razao_social"; $exec = mysql_query($comando); while ($linha = mysql_fetch_assoc($exec)) { ?> <option value="<?= $linha[idFornecedor]?>" <? if(mysql_result($rs, '0', 'id_fornecedor') == $linha[idFornecedor]) { echo "selected='selected'";}?>><?= ($linha[Razao_social])?></option> <? } ?> </select> </div> </div> <div class="row"> <div class="col-md-4 "> <label class="control-label">Centro de Custo: </label> <script> function mostra_outro(opc){ if(opc.options[opc.selectedIndex].value == "outro"){ document.getElementById('centro_de_custo_outro').style.display='inline'; } } </script> <select name="sub_centro" id="sub_centro" class="form-control" onchange="mostra_outro(this)"> <option value="">-- SELECIONE --</option> <? $comando = "SELECT * FROM centro_de_custo WHERE status = 1 ORDER BY nome"; $exec = mysql_query($comando); while ($linha = mysql_fetch_assoc($exec)) { ?> <option value="<?= $linha[id]?>" <? if(mysql_result($rs, '0', 'id_centro_custo' == $linha[id]) ){ echo "selected='selected'";}?> ><?= ($linha[nome])?></option> <? } ?> <option value="outro">OUTRO</option> </select> </div> <div class="col-md-4 "> <div class="form-group has-warning has-feedback" style="display:none; padding:0px; margin:0px" id="centro_de_custo_outro" name="centro_de_custo_outro" > <label class="control-label" for="inputWarning2">Informe o novo Centro de Custo (importante)</label> <input type="text" class="form-control" id="centro_de_custos_outro" name="centro_de_custos_outro" placeholder="Qual?" aria-describedby="inputWarning2Status"> </div> </div> </div> </div><br /> <div class="row"> <div class="col-md-2"> <label class="control-label">Valor (R$): </label> <input type="text" class="form-control" id="valor" name="valor" placeholder="0.00" value="<? echo mysql_result($rs, '0', 'valor');?>" required> </div> <div class="col-md-2"> <label class="control-label">Vencimento: </label> <input type="text" class="form-control" placeholder="Vencimento" id="data_vencimento" name="data_vencimento" required="required" value="<? echo data_para_mostrar(mysql_result($rs, '0', 'data_vencimento'));?>"> </div> <div class="col-md-4"> <label class="control-label">Nº NFe: </label> <input type="text" class="form-control" id="numero_nfe_entrada" name="numero_nfe_entrada" value="<? echo mysql_result($rs, '0', 'numero_nfe_entrada');?>" > </div> <div class="col-md-2"> <label class="control-label">Emissão NFe: </label> <input type="text" class="form-control" placeholder="dd/mm/AAAA" id="emissao" name="emissao" value="<? echo data_para_mostrar(mysql_result($rs, '0', 'emissao'));?>" > </div> <div class="col-md-2"> <label class="control-label">Data Pagamento: </label> <input type="text" class="form-control" placeholder="Pagamento" id="data_pagamento" name="data_pagamento" value="<? if(mysql_result($rs, '0', 'data_pagamento') <> '0000-00-00') { echo data_para_mostrar(mysql_result($rs, '0', 'data_pagamento'));}?>"> </div> </div> <br /> <div class="row"> <div class="col-md-12"> <label class="control-label">Descrição:</label> <textarea name="observacao" class="form-control" id="observacao" placeholder="Descrição"/><? echo mysql_result($rs, '0', 'descricao');?></textarea> </div> </div> <br /> <div class="control-group"> <div class="controls"> <input type="hidden" name="cadastrou" value="sim"> <input type="hidden" name="idConta" value="<? echo $idConta;?>"> <button type="submit" class="btn btn-primary">Atualizar</button> <a href="?secao=<?= $var_pagina_anterior?>" class="btn btn-default">Voltar</a> </div> </div> </fieldset> </form> </div> <!-- /.box-body --> <div class="box-footer" style="display: block;"> &nbsp; </div> <!-- /.box-footer--> </div> <!-- /.box --> </div> <!-- CONTROLE DE DOCUMENTOS --> <div class="box collapsed-box box-warning"> <div class="box-header with-border"> <h3 class="box-title"><strong>CONTROLE DE DOCUMENTOS</strong></h3> <div class="box-tools pull-right"> <button type="button" class="btn btn-box-tool bg-aqua" data-widget="collapse" data-toggle="tooltip" title="" data-original-title="Controle de Documentos"> <i class="fa fa-plus"></i></button> </div> </div> <div class="box-body" style="display: block;"> <form class="form-horizontal " id="form1" name="form1" method="post" action="index2.php?secao=<?= $var_pagina?>" style="width:90%; margin:0px auto" enctype="multipart/form-data"> <fieldset> <div class="control-group"> <div class="controls"> <div class="row"> <div class="col-md-3"> <label class="control-label">Nome: </label> <input type="text" class="form-control" placeholder="Nome do Arquivo" id="nome" name="nome"required> </div> <div class="col-md-5"> <label class="control-label">Documento: </label> <input name="documento" type="file" placeholder="Seleciona o Documento" class="form-control" required/> </div> <div class="col-md-2"> <div class="controls"> <label class="control-label">&nbsp; </label> <input type="hidden" name="documentos" value="sim"> <input type="hidden" name="idConta" id="idConta" value="<? echo $idConta;?>"> <input type="hidden" name="MAX_FILE_SIZE" value="300000" /> <button type="submit" class="btn btn-primary">ANEXAR DOCUMENTO</button> </div> </div> </div> </div> </div> <br /> <div class="control-group"> </div> </fieldset> </form><br /> <!-- LISTA DE DOCUMENTS CADASTRADAS --> <? $comando = "SELECT * FROM documentos_contasapagar WHERE id_contas_pagar=".$idConta." ORDER BY data"; $exec = mysql_query($comando); ?> <H3><strong> <U>DOCUMENTOS ANEXADOS</U> </strong></H3> <table class="table table-bordered"> <tbody><tr> <th>Nome Documento</th> <th>Data Inclusão</th> <th>&nbsp;</th> </tr> <? while ($linha = mysql_fetch_assoc($exec)) { ?> <tr> <td><A href="uploads/<?= $linha[caminho]?>" target="_blank"><?= $linha[nome]?></a ></td> <td><?= date("d/m/Y h:i", strtotime($linha[data]));?></td> <td align="right"> <? if($_SESSION["permissao"] == "ADMINISTRADOR"){ ?> <a href="index2.php?secao=<?= $var_pagina?>&sub=excluir_documento&iddocumento=<?=$linha[iddocumento]?>&idConta=<?=$idConta?>" class="btn btn-danger btn-xs" title="Excluir"> <span class="glyphicon glyphicon-remove"></span> </a> <? } ?> </td> </tr> <? } //while ?> </tbody></table> <!-- LISTA DE DOCUMENTOS CADASTRADAS --> </div> </div> <!-- DOCUMENTOS --> </section> </section>